Results – At last!

I’ve had two massive results this week,

  1. Vodafone replaced my sure signal.
  2. O2 are replacing my sisters blackberry.

Vodafone Logo
The first result was achieved by simply cc’ing in the CEO of Vodafone (guy.laurence@vodafone.com) in an angry exchange with the Vodafone minions on their email support that takes the best part of a week to reply.

The angry email simply explained that after I had first tweeted them they advised me to use their support forum, the support forum then asked me to email them. The email exchange went on and on and resulted in me sending the below when they asked me to then phone them!

Hi Tony,

What other methods of communication would you like me to use? I’ve used your twitter channel, the customer service forum, email, and now you’re telling me to phone them? Shall I send a telegram and a postcard as well?

I shall be contacting watchdog about the rubbish customer service I have received and i have also CC’d the CEO of Vodafone UK.

Kind Regards

Frustratedly Yours

Rich Hickson

Needless to say, Mark Shaw from the CEO’s office called me promptly and within 3 working days of my angry email, I had a brand new SureSignal in my possession.

O2 Logo

The second result was a similar sort of thing. My sister had tried to get her almost brand new Blackberry Pearl 3G replaced under warranty after the charger port came out with the charger. O2 refused to fix it and actually sent it back with a lovely letter saying they basically couldn’t be arsed because it looks like its damaged! No Shit Sherlock!

So I slipped into email writing mode again, and fired off an email to Ronan Dunne – Chief Exec of O2 (ronan.dunne@o2.com) I didn’t have any account details for Liz. All I had was an aim, to get a new phone, a refund or the phone replaced. One politely worded letter explaining my sister’s distress, unhappiness, upset and a very strong feeling of being let down by O2 in the fact that they won’t repair a phone that’s under warranty.

A couple of days later, I received a phone call from a lady in the CEO’s office, who has organised a replacement blackberry to be shipped to my office tomorrow. We shall see if it turns up and they do as they have promised, but so far so good!

Now why does it take an email to the CEO to of companies to actually get a result? If people sorted this first time when it was logged then everything would be fine!

iPhone OS4 (or IOS4) Follow Up

Ok, I’ve been using IOS4 for a week now. I’m not overly impressed with the fact the battery life seems to be far worse than it was before and that’s with the so called “task manager” empty.

The task manager is more like a recently used program list, as when you load up an app from there it seems to start it from the beginning. This maybe that some apps have not been updated to work with the task manager though. Time will tell!

The good side is I like the red squiggly spell check line when writing emails which is identical to MS Office (fig1). Then if you click on the line you get a list of possible options. (fig2)

The folders is the most obvious addition and I love it! It took a while to get used to after I OCD’D them. However know I don’t understand why they wasn’t an option in previous versions.

The camera changes haven’t really been used, as I very rarely use the camera at all!

As for the problems I mentioned in the first review, Google fixed these the very next day. So my email, Calender and contact sync’ing is now all back up and running flawlessly.

That is about it for my thoughts on it!
